The University of Rio Grande and Rio Grande Community College is seeking qualified candidates for a Help Desk Specialist position. This full-time, on-site, administrative position provides first-level technical support for faculty, staff, and students.The position is available immediately.
The Help Desk Specialist serves as the primary point of contact for technology-related issues, resolving common hardware, software, account, and connectivity problems while delivering excellent customer service. The Help Desk Specialist is responsible for documenting support requests, escalating complex issues when necessary, and assisting with the deployment and maintenance of campus technology resources.
PRINCIPA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:
- Serves as the first point of contact for users seeking technical assistance through phone, email, help desk tickets, and in-person requests.
- Documents, tracks, updates, and resolves support tickets in a timely and professional manner.
- Diagnoses and resolves common hardware, software, printer, account, and network connectivity issues.
- Escalates complex or unresolved issues to appropriate IT staff members.
- Installs, configures, and supports desktop computers, laptops, mobile devices, printers, and peripheral equipment.
- Assists with software deployment, updates, and routine maintenance activities.
- Creates and manages user accounts, password resets, and access requests according to established procedures.
- Provides basic support for Microsoft 365 applications, operating systems, web browsers, and institution-approved software.
- Sets up and deploys computer equipment for faculty and staff offices, classrooms, labs, and campus events.
- Assists with maintaining accurate hardware and software inventory records.
- Utilizes management tools for asset tracking, imaging, software installation, and endpoint management.
- Performs basic troubleshooting of wired and wireless network connectivity issues.
- Supports classroom technology, instructional podiums, and campus computer labs.
- Documents technical procedures, solutions, and support activities.
- Assists with technology projects, equipment moves, and hardware refresh initiatives.
- Maintains compliance with institutional technology policies, procedures, and security standards.
- Provides courteous and professional customer service to all members of the campus community.
- Performs other duties as assigned by the Director of Information Technology.
M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S:
- Associate degree in Information Technology, Computer Science, or related field; or equivalent combination of education, technical training, certifications, and experience.
- Basic knowledge of Windows operating systems, desktop hardware, mobile hardware, Microsoft 365 applications, and network fundamentals.
- Strong communication, troubleshooting, customer service, and organizational skills.
- Ability to lift up to 40 pounds.
- Valid driver's license and reliable transportation.
